Transaction 5dc1660c0d115f83b0694ca6455a5c4eaf49af39bdeb86eb7e7e0a2e9595cba2
1 Input
1 Output
-
5dc1660c0d115f83b0694ca6455a5c4eaf49af39bdeb86eb7e7e0a2e9595cba2:0
- value
- 13135627
- script pubkey
- OP_0 OP_PUSHBYTES_20 9c269b94eeca13e0222374b273ebe48da0a67aa5
- address
- bc1qnsnfh98wegf7qg3rwje886ly3ks2v74970s0ev